[quote=Anonymous][quote=Anonymous]I originally considered it but decided on midwives at a hospital. First time the midwife was very imtervention-happy and medicalized. The whole thing was stressful. Second time (different midwife/hospital) was wonderful. Just the midwife in the room with one nurse who mostly stayed off to the side. They dimmed the lights and let me labor in any position. She knew where to push to help with certain pains. They mostly left me alone when I was recovering, but were available when DD had some abnormalities that needed monitoring. Find the right midwife and hospital, based on recent reviews, and you can still have a peaceful and personal experience. [/quote] What hospital and midwife did you use the second time around?
